Tips for Building a Storm-Resistant Barndominium If you're planning a barndominium in a region prone to tornadoes or hurricanes, consider the following: Work with a licensed structural engineer who understands local wind load requirements. Insist on wind-rated doors, windows, and garage doors.

Barndominiums are versatile and cost-effective structures, but their safety during storms depends on several factors, including construction quality, foundation anchoring, roof design, and the severity of the storm itself. When built to high standards and properly maintained, barndominiums can provide reasonable protection against storms.
